Understanding the HipoBuy Shipping Process
Unlike traditional online stores, HipoBuy acts as a purchasing and forwarding service. This means your products first arrive at a warehouse before being shipped to your country.
The shipping process generally follows these stages:
You place an order through HipoBuy.
The seller ships the product to the HipoBuy warehouse.
Warehouse staff receive and inspect the package.
Photos of the item are uploaded for your review.
You choose an international shipping method.
The parcel is packed and dispatched.
Tracking information becomes available.
The package clears customs and is delivered to your address.
This two-step shipping model gives buyers greater control over international delivery compared with direct overseas shipping.

How Shipping Costs Are Calculated
Many first-time buyers expect shipping charges to depend only on package weight. In reality, international logistics companies calculate costs using several factors.
Actual Weight
This is the physical weight of your parcel after packing.
Heavier packages naturally cost more to transport.
Volumetric Weight
Large but lightweight packages may be charged based on their size instead of their actual weight.
Shipping companies compare both measurements and bill whichever is greater.
This is why bulky products sometimes cost more than expected.
Destination Country
Shipping prices vary significantly depending on where the parcel is being delivered.
Factors include:
Distance
Customs processing
Local courier partnerships
Regional transportation costs
Shipping Method
Express delivery costs more than economy shipping because it uses faster transportation and priority logistics.
Choosing the appropriate service depends on your budget and delivery deadline.
Package Size
Extra packaging materials increase parcel dimensions, which can influence shipping fees.
When possible, keeping shipments compact helps reduce costs.
Parcel Consolidation
One of HipoBuy's most useful features is parcel consolidation.
Instead of shipping every purchase separately, buyers can wait until multiple products arrive at the warehouse before combining them into one international shipment.
Benefits include:
Lower overall shipping costs
Fewer customs declarations
Easier parcel management
Reduced packaging waste
Consolidation is especially useful for buyers purchasing from several different sellers.

Tracking Your HipoBuy Shipment
After your package is dispatched, tracking information is usually provided through your order dashboard.
Tracking updates commonly include:
Shipping label created
Parcel collected
Export processing
Departure from origin country
Arrival in destination country
Customs clearance
Local courier processing
Out for delivery
Delivered
Tracking updates may not appear immediately after shipment. Some logistics providers require 24–72 hours before the first scan becomes visible.
Why Tracking Sometimes Stops Updating
Temporary pauses in tracking are common during international shipping.
Possible reasons include:
Customs Inspection
Packages may remain at customs while import checks are completed.
Airline Transportation
Tracking often pauses while parcels are in transit between countries.
Local Carrier Processing
Once a shipment reaches its destination, tracking may transfer to a domestic courier before updates resume.
These delays do not necessarily indicate that a package has been lost.
Estimated Delivery Times
Delivery speed depends on the shipping service selected, customs processing, and destination.
General expectations are:
Shipping MethodEstimated DeliveryEconomy2–6 weeksStandard1–3 weeksExpress3–10 business days
Actual delivery times may vary during holidays, promotional sales, or periods of high shipping demand.
Tips to Reduce Shipping Costs
International shipping can represent a significant portion of the total purchase price. Fortunately, there are several ways to keep costs lower.
Combine Multiple Orders
Shipping one larger parcel is often more economical than sending several smaller packages separately.
Avoid Oversized Items
Bulky products can incur volumetric weight charges even if they are relatively light.
Compare Shipping Services
The fastest option is not always necessary. Standard shipping often provides the best balance between cost and reliability.
Ship at the Right Time
Major shopping events and holiday seasons frequently lead to higher shipping demand and potential delays.
Ordering outside peak periods may improve delivery speed.
Common Shipping Questions
Can I change my shipping method?
In many cases, buyers can choose or modify the shipping option before the parcel leaves the warehouse.
Does HipoBuy guarantee delivery dates?
No international shipping service can guarantee an exact arrival date because customs inspections and transportation schedules may vary.
What happens if my package is delayed?
Most delays are temporary. Buyers should continue monitoring tracking updates and contact customer support if there is no movement for an extended period.
Are customs fees included?
Import duties and taxes depend on the destination country's regulations and are generally the responsibility of the buyer unless otherwise specified.
